VI. Pathological Analysis

  1. The maxillary and mandibular midlines are normal; the chin point is basically aligned and the lips are slightly tilted to the right. Facial type: reverse overjet (crossbite) with a protrusive chin. Maxillary arch: Class III crowding; mandibular arch: Class I crowding. Anterior occlusal relationship: crossbite (reverse overjet); molar occlusal relationship: tending toward Angle Class III occlusion.
  2. Maxillary teeth 11 and 21 are excessively labially inclined and protrusive, 12 and 22 are lingually inclined, and 13, 23 and 25 are buccally displaced, with considerable overall arch malposition. Mandibular teeth 31 and 41 are crowded and rotated, 44 and 45 are lingually inclined, the anterior occlusal plane is uneven, and the overall mandibular arch is anteriorly positioned.

VII. Initial Diagnosis

  1. This case is confirmed to be suitable for clear aligner treatment, but it is a case of complex difficulty. The platform must closely monitor the patient's aligner wear and schedule follow-up appointments on time.
  2. This case focuses on correcting the crossbite (reverse overjet), re-establishing the molar occlusal relationship, optimizing the arch form, improving the facial profile, and enhancing aesthetics. Combined clear aligner techniques such as mesial movement, arch expansion, and TB will be used.
  3. Treatment duration: maxillary arch 37 steps (18-19 months); mandibular arch 49 steps (24-25 months).
  4. After treatment, a retainer must be worn for 1 year to prevent the treatment results from relapsing.

VIII. Maxillary Treatment Procedure

Key points of maxillary treatment:

  1. Nine attachments need to be bonded to the maxillary teeth to provide anchorage for the clear aligners.
  2. Key challenges: aligning the dentition and re-establishing occlusion.
  3. Attachment moments are used to align the dentition, optimize the overall arch form, adjust the vertical level of the molar region, and re-establish the occlusal relationship to achieve effective occlusion.

IX. Mandibular Treatment Procedure

Key points of mandibular treatment:

  1. Seven attachments need to be bonded to the mandibular teeth to provide anchorage for the clear aligners.
  2. Key challenges: distalizing the dentition and retracting the anterior teeth.
  3. The TB appliance and Class III elastics are used to distalize the entire dentition; the space created by distalization is used to retract the anterior teeth, align the dentition, and optimize the overall arch form to achieve normal overbite and overjet.

X. Orthodontic Procedure Explanation

  1. The main function of bonded attachments is to help retain the clear aligners and to provide additional anchorage.
  2. The main function of pressure ridges is to help the clear aligners provide unidirectional force, such as intrusion and lingual movement.
  3. The main function of Class III elastics is to assist the clear aligners in effective mesiodistal tooth movement.
  4. Interproximal reduction (also called enamel stripping or IPR) is polishing the spaces between teeth to create room for tooth movement.
  5. TB improves maxillomandibular sagittal discrepancies through inclined-plane guiding forces during occlusion, leading to jaw movement.

6. Pathological Analysis

  1. Maxillary and mandibular midlines deviate 2mm to the left; chin point essentially centered; lip soft tissues symmetrical; facial type: dental bimaxillary protrusion; maxillary arch crowding Class I, mandibular arch crowding Class I; anterior occlusion: increased overjet and overbite; molar occlusion: tendency toward Angle Class II;
  2. Maxillary 11 and 21 excessively labially inclined and protruded; 14 and 24 lingually inclined; 15 buccally displaced; overall dental arch narrow and elongated; mandibular 31, 41 and 42 crowded and protruded; 18, 28, 38 and 48 present;

7. Initial Diagnosis

  1. This case can be treated with clear aligner therapy, but it is a case of complex difficulty requiring close monitoring of the patient's aligner wear and timely follow-up;
  2. This case focuses on correcting bimaxillary protrusion of the anterior teeth, stabilizing molar occlusion, optimizing arch form, significant retraction, and improving facial profile and aesthetics. Combined clear aligner techniques such as mesial movement, expansion and extraction will be adopted;
  3. Treatment duration: maxillary 61 steps (30-31 months), mandibular 59 steps (29-30 months);
  4. After treatment, a retainer should be worn for 1 year to prevent relapse;

8. Maxillary Treatment

Key points of maxillary treatment:

  1. 9 attachments need to be bonded on the maxillary teeth to enhance anchorage for the aligners;
  2. The key difficulty is correcting the protrusion of the anterior teeth and optimizing the overall arch form;
  3. Extraction spaces of bilateral first premolars will be used to retract the anterior teeth, resolving lip protrusion; mesial movement of the molars will then close the remaining spaces and optimize the molar occlusion;

9. Mandibular Treatment

Key points of mandibular treatment:

  1. 8 attachments need to be bonded on the mandibular teeth to enhance anchorage for the aligners;
  2. Key difficulties: anterior teeth retraction and space reservation for prosthetic restoration;
  3. Extract carious tooth 47; use the extraction space and the early missing site for retraction synchronized with the maxilla, achieve proper overjet and overbite, align the dentition, move 48 mesially to establish occlusion, and reserve space for the restoration of 46;
